5. Knowledge Utilization
The operation of Amazon Music by means of Android Auto inherently depends on information consumption. Streaming audio content material necessitates a steady information stream, straight impacting the person’s cellular information allowance or in-vehicle information plan. Excessive-quality audio streams eat considerably extra information than lower-quality streams. Due to this fact, the chosen streaming high quality throughout the Amazon Music app settings has a direct and proportional impact on information utilization. For instance, streaming on the highest high quality setting throughout a one-hour commute may doubtlessly eat a number of hundred megabytes of information, whereas choosing a decrease high quality would possibly scale back this consumption by half or extra. This has implications for customers with restricted information plans, doubtlessly resulting in overage expenses or information throttling.
Understanding information utilization is essential for managing prices and sustaining uninterrupted service. A number of elements affect the full information consumed, together with the size of listening periods, the chosen audio high quality, and the kind of content material streamed. Dwell radio stations or podcasts, which frequently lack offline obtain choices, contribute on to real-time information consumption. Using offline playback options, the place obtainable, is a direct methodology to mitigate information utilization. Customers can obtain playlists and albums to their units by way of Wi-Fi previous to driving, thereby lowering reliance on cellular information. Furthermore, monitoring information utilization by means of the Android Auto interface or the Amazon Music app permits for proactive administration and changes to streaming habits.

8. Model Compatibility
Model compatibility constitutes a important issue influencing the performance and stability of Amazon Music throughout the Android Auto setting. Discrepancies between the software program variations of the Android working system, the Android Auto app, the Amazon Music app, and the automobile’s infotainment system can result in a spread of points, from minor glitches to finish system failure. Sustaining suitable variations throughout all elements is crucial for a seamless person expertise.
-
Android OS Model and Android Auto App
The Android Auto utility requires a minimal Android working system model to perform appropriately. Older Android variations might lack the mandatory APIs or system-level assist required by Android Auto. Consequently, customers with outdated units could also be unable to put in or run Android Auto, thus precluding using Amazon Music throughout the automotive’s infotainment system. For instance, if Android Auto requires model 7.0 or greater, units operating Android 6.0 or earlier won’t be suitable. Moreover, periodic updates to the Android Auto app itself might introduce new options or safety patches that necessitate a corresponding replace to the Android working system.
-
Amazon Music App and Android Auto App
Compatibility between the Amazon Music app and the Android Auto app is paramount for correct integration. The Amazon Music app should be designed to interface appropriately with the Android Auto framework, enabling options corresponding to voice management, playlist synchronization, and playback management by means of the automotive’s infotainment system. Updates to the Amazon Music app might introduce adjustments that have an effect on its compatibility with older variations of Android Auto, requiring customers to replace each functions to keep up performance. Conversely, updates to Android Auto might impose new necessities on the Amazon Music app, necessitating app updates to make sure continued compatibility.

Regularly Requested Questions About Amazon Music and Android Auto
The next questions tackle frequent inquiries concerning the mixing and utilization of Amazon Music throughout the Android Auto ecosystem.
Query 1: Does Amazon Music require a paid subscription to perform with Android Auto?
Whereas Amazon Music presents a free, ad-supported tier, full performance inside Android Auto, together with on-demand playback and ad-free listening, typically requires a paid subscription to Amazon Music Limitless or Amazon Prime Music. The provision of particular options might range relying on the subscription tier.
Query 2: How is Amazon Music activated throughout the Android Auto interface?
Amazon Music integration inside Android Auto necessitates a suitable Android gadget with the Android Auto app put in and correctly configured. Upon connecting the Android gadget to a suitable automobile infotainment system, Amazon Music ought to seem as an obtainable media supply throughout the Android Auto interface. Account linking, as described beforehand, is crucial for authorization.
Query 3: What elements can impede the seamless operation of Amazon Music on Android Auto?
A number of elements can negatively impression efficiency. These embrace unstable or weak mobile information connections, outdated software program variations on the Android gadget or automobile infotainment system, compatibility points between the Amazon Music app and Android Auto, and inadequate system assets on the Android gadget. Addressing these potential points is important for troubleshooting.
Query 4: How does voice management impression the utilization of Amazon Music by way of Android Auto?
Voice management presents hands-free operation, enhancing security and comfort. Customers can make use of voice instructions to provoke playback, pause or skip tracks, choose particular songs or playlists, and regulate quantity with out diverting consideration from driving. The accuracy and responsiveness of voice management are contingent upon microphone high quality, ambient noise ranges, and the effectiveness of voice recognition algorithms.
Query 5: Is offline playback performance obtainable for Amazon Music inside Android Auto?
Sure, Amazon Music presents offline playback performance, permitting customers to obtain songs, albums, and playlists to their units for listening with out a information connection. This characteristic is especially helpful in areas with poor mobile protection or to attenuate information consumption. Downloaded content material should be managed by means of the Amazon Music app on the Android gadget earlier than connecting to Android Auto.
Query 6: How can extreme information utilization from Amazon Music be mitigated throughout the Android Auto setting?
Knowledge utilization might be minimized by adjusting the streaming high quality settings throughout the Amazon Music app to a decrease bitrate. Moreover, leveraging offline playback for incessantly listened-to content material and avoiding high-bandwidth actions, corresponding to streaming high-resolution audio or video, can considerably scale back information consumption. Monitoring information utilization by means of the Android gadget’s settings or the Amazon Music app supplies priceless insights for managing information consumption successfully.
